Update: Local pharmacists predict new CA law likely to deliver cost savings for patients

Acting in the 11th hour of the 2018 legislative session, state lawmakers just passed new consumer protections local pharmacists tell Eyewitness News will help save patients money on prescription drugs. A previous Eyewitness News investigationĀ revealed that pharmacies are often not allowed to offer customers the best price on their medication because of contractual obligations to pharmacy benefit managers.
